There were flashes of this in the main plotline, but here it's the whole story. Without Joel in the frame we can get to know her better, see how she handles herself alone. This is a day in Ellie's life that profoundly shaped her.Įllie was always the star of The Last of Us for me - funny, resilient, endearingly rebellious, capable even when she's scared. Knowing is almost unbearable at times, when Ellie and Riley are joking around together. If anything, knowing the outcome imbues the whole thing with extraordinary poignancy. If you were paying attention during The Last of Us' main plot, you'll already know how the story ends, but how it plays out surprised and deeply saddened me nonetheless. It doesn't feel overblown, either, which is impressive considering the subject matter it's deftly handled. Theirs is an ordinary and beautiful teenage friendship under extraordinary circumstances, potently relatable despite the shambling infected and ruined urban landscape. This is the first portrayal of a friendship between adolescent girls that I've ever seen in a video game (excepting Gone Home's documented one), and it's wonderfully done. Throughout, you never leave Ellie's point of view. It flashes back and forth between time periods, exerting the same masterful command of tension and pacing (and your heart-rate) that Naughty Dog established in last year's full-length game. The Last of Us: Left Behind is the story of Ellie's relationship with her best friend, Riley, back in Boston, intertwined with a lesser-explored period of Ellie and Joel's journey across the continent years later. The Last of Us played on this theme as well, telling the story of a gruff, reluctant guardian and a 14-year-old girl who doesn't need looking after, but this downloadable side-story focuses on a friendship instead.
